Text Classification LLM Tools

Tools and models for categorizing text into predefined classes (sentiment analysis, NER, topic classification, intent detection). Does NOT include general NLP libraries, image classification, or document retrieval systems.

There are 97 text classification tools tracked. The highest-rated is jpmorganchase/llm-email-spam-detection at 46/100 with 123 stars.

Get all 97 projects as JSON

curl "https://pt-edge.onrender.com/api/v1/datasets/quality?domain=llm-tools&subcategory=text-classification&limit=20"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.

# Tool Score Tier
1 jpmorganchase/llm-email-spam-detection

LLM for Email Spam Detection

46
Emerging
2 hppRC/llm-lora-classification

LLMとLoRAを用いたテキスト分類

34
Emerging
3 makerlinck/AntLLM

A auto-classifier for files based on Langchain & Deepdanbooru-tagger-mini

31
Emerging
4 stccenter/Comparative-Analysis-of-BERT-and-GPT-for-Classifying-Crisis-News-with-Sudan-Conflict-as-an-Example

Comparative Analysis of BERT and GPT for Conflict-Related Multiclass Label...

28
Experimental
5 Nightey3s/profanity-detection

A robust multimodal system for detecting and rephrasing profanity in both...

25
Experimental
6 simranjeet97/Innovative-Sentiment-Analysis

I created a new technique to do sentiment analysis with 98% probability...

25
Experimental
7 NLP-AI-Wizards/clef2025-checkthat

Challenge to distinguish whether a sentence from a news article expresses...

25
Experimental
8 NIEHS/ToxPipe

Series of tools used for LLM interaction with toxicological data.

24
Experimental
9 JuanLara18/classifai

Classify any text dataset with one config file. OpenAI, Anthropic, or Ollama...

24
Experimental
10 NoisyStudents/NoisyABSA

Domain generalization on Aspect Based Sentiment Analysis (ABSA) task via...

24
Experimental
11 geetakudumula/llm-sentiment-analysis-banking-demo

BERT-based sentiment analysis of banking feedback using Hugging Face Transformers

24
Experimental
12 byunsj/KoTox-Korean-Toxic-Instruction-Dataset

KoTox is an automatically generated instruction dataset in Korean. The...

24
Experimental
13 InfinityZero3000/Customer-emotion-recognition

Customer emotion recognition is technology that helps businesses...

24
Experimental
14 outerbounds/hacker-news-sentiment

Metaflow flows for analyzing topics and sentiments in Hacker News

23
Experimental
15 AnasMohammad4321/BERT-Pytorch

Comprehensive BERT model training and visualization, detailing pre-training,...

23
Experimental
16 Mahesh3394/clinical_text_classification

Text classification with fine tuned LLM model. Bert model fine tuned on...

23
Experimental
17 space-lumps/user-feedback-sentiment-bq

Automated LLM-based sentiment analysis of user feedback with interactive...

22
Experimental
18 Atishay9828/Hybrid-GenAI-Transaction-Categorization

Hybrid GenAI Transaction Categorization is a privacy-first AI system that...

22
Experimental
19 fahadelahikhan/Car-Review-LLM-Pipeline

NLP pipeline using Hugging Face LLMs for sentiment analysis, translation,...

22
Experimental
20 VIVPM/log-classification-system

Log classification using hybrid classification framework

22
Experimental
21 kaoutarDaoudHiri/NLP-based-classification-of-metagenomics-tools

https://kaoutardaoudhiri-nlp-based-classification-of-metagen-app-z9o5q6.strea...

22
Experimental
22 sabrinaherbst/distilbert_question_answering

Implements a Q&A ML model usuing DistilBERT.

20
Experimental
23 neeleshbhalla/large_language_models_for_processing_emails

Fine-tuning Llama2-7b and other llms for categorising emails for Deutsche...

20
Experimental
24 giumatt/Sentiment-Analysis-for-a-Smart-Museum

A sentiment analysis system for smart museums that detects and visualizes...

19
Experimental
25 IsmaelMousa/modern-bert-ner

A finetuned ModernBERT model for named entity recognition (NER), trained on...

19
Experimental
26 MayankK10/News_Sentiment_Analysis_on_Time_Series_Models_UGRP_CH21B058

This repsitory is a part of my "Undergraduate Research Project" under...

19
Experimental
27 Sheim1278/complaint-ticketing-system

Compliant_ticketing_system

18
Experimental
28 EdoardoVaira/Simple-Sentiment-Analysis-Guide

A step-by-step guide for performing Sentiment Analysis on Google Play Store...

17
Experimental
29 ranieri-unimi/depression

Extract explainablity from RoBERTa 🪆 ad Born 🐈 while classifying depresson 🎭

17
Experimental
30 GoktugAtes04/Optimized-BERT-Intrusion-Detection-System

“OB-IDS (Optimized BERT-based Intrusion Detection System)” presents a...

17
Experimental
31 nos1dot618/emosense

Multimodal architecture that is capable to sensing emotion from chat occurrences

17
Experimental
32 AxelDlv00/ToxiFrench

Benchmarking and enhancing French toxicity detection with Chain-of-Thought...

17
Experimental
33 Ratul-byte/Car-Reviews-via-NLP

📔 A natural language processing (NLP) project for analyzing and extracting...

16
Experimental
34 yarakyrychenko/mumin-classifier

Fine-tuning multilingual and English-only (with translated-to-English text)...

16
Experimental
35 ismiljanic/SyntaxBase-moderation-microservice

A Hybrid Moderation Framework Combining Rule-Based, Transformer-Based and...

15
Experimental
36 kalbun/GENIS

Explainable grading algorithm for e-commerce reviews

15
Experimental
37 AbineshSivakumar/HyperPartisan_Classification_Using_BERT

A hyperpartisan news article classification system using BERT-based...

15
Experimental
38 aakrivenkovskaya/fitchain-uk-nlp-review-insight-system

NLP-based customer review insight system originally developed for a major UK...

15
Experimental
39 AndreSchuck/EvaluatingLargeLanguageModelsforBrazilianPortugueseSentimentAnalysis

Comparative study of 23 LLMs for Brazilian Portuguese sentiment analysis via...

15
Experimental
40 tianrui-qi/SIP-DB2

Somatic Immune Phenotype Prediction Based on DNABERT2

15
Experimental
41 AlexHaro25/Yelp-Sentimental-Analysis

Sentiment analysis of Yelp reviews using DistilBERT and Groq AI for business insights

14
Experimental
42 SiyamSajnan/LLMs-NNs-for-Sentiment-Classification-of-Disaster-Tweets

Comparative analysis of LLMs and conventional NNs to classify tweets into...

14
Experimental
43 directtt/nlp-wine-reviews-prediction

NLP text classification project which aims to predict wine reviews scores...

14
Experimental
44 LennardFe/Stock-News-Analysis-with-BERT

BERT-based Language Model with Advanced Data Processing for Stock News Analysis

14
Experimental
45 alphagov/govuk-national-applicability-experiment

Feasibility of using machine classification to determine national...

14
Experimental
46 juliana-ng/AG-news-text-classification

Recurrent Neural Network (RNN) and Long-Short Term Memory networks (LSTMs)...

14
Experimental
47 juliana-ng/s25-perfume-trend

This is my capstone project done for my MSDS degree. The top perfume trends...

14
Experimental
48 juliana-ng/taylor-swift-lyrics-llm

Topic modeling and sentiment analysis on Taylor Swift's lyrics across her 11 albums

14
Experimental
49 huseyincenik/streamlit_ner_with_gliner

🔎 NER (Named Entity Recognition) Application with Gliner 🛠️

14
Experimental
50 NANITH777/Disaster_Prediction_Model

This project aims to classify tweets related to different types of disasters...

14
Experimental
51 Ahmed-El-Zainy/multi-lang-sentiment-analysis

Build Multi-language Sentiment Analysis Streaming System

14
Experimental
52 YasminSalehi/emotion-aware-chatbot

An emotion aware chatbot

13
Experimental
53 Mahan-M47/LLM-steam-review-generator

A fine-tuned version of GPT-2 designed to generate and classify Steam reviews.

13
Experimental
54 FardinHash/multilabel-classification-llm

Multi-label classification using LLMs, with additional enhancements using...

13
Experimental
55 AlessandroMaini/CucumBERT_askqe

Extensions to AskQE for Machine Translation Quality Estimation, developed...

13
Experimental
56 SD7Campeon/Comment-Toxicity-Detection-and-Classification

LLM-inspired BiLSTM pipeline for real-time, multi-label toxicity inference...

12
Experimental
57 Mukku27/deberta-text-classification-fine-tuning

This repository contains a Jupyter Notebook demonstrating an advanced...

12
Experimental
58 ifieryarrows/stock-sentiment-analysis-finBERT-to-LLM

An end-to-end financial analysis pipeline that uses FinBERT for accurate...

12
Experimental
59 Pranjal360Agarwal/LogEngineX

LogEngineX is a production-ready AI-powered log classification system built...

12
Experimental
60 AsherJingkongChen/biosemo

Emotion Classification based on Biosignal data

12
Experimental
61 di37/multiclass-news-classification-using-llms

This repository contains a project that focuses on evaluating the...

12
Experimental
62 MortadhaMannai/BERT-Neural-Language-Interface-Explainability-Explorer

Welcome to the Neural Language Interface (NLI) Explain project! This...

12
Experimental
63 WalidAlsafadi/Gaza-Twitter-LLM-Sentiment

Analyzes Gaza-related tweets using LLaMA-3 via GroqCloud. Combines Selenium...

12
Experimental
64 DariusBotusanu/RoFinBert

A romanian version of BERT, Distil-BERT-base-ro, fine-tuned for Sentiment...

12
Experimental
65 dcsgod/Distillbert2-finetunned

This repository contains a fine-tuned DistilGPT2 model designed to answer...

12
Experimental
66 chirindaopensource/media_narrative_evolution_analysis

A Python implementation of hybrid Dynamic Topic Models and Large Language...

11
Experimental
67 45Harry/Log_Classification_GenAI_LLM_NLP_DeepSeek_R1_

Log Classification Using LLM DeepSeekR1

11
Experimental
68 Aryan246cs/Log-Classification-System-GenAI

Hybrid log classification system combining Regex, Sentence Transformers +...

11
Experimental
69 VanCoconut/Customer-Satisfaction

A marketing analytics pipeline using Large Language Models (LLMs) to...

11
Experimental
70 dkeyGit/Relevance-Classifier

A microservice for the automatic classification of online feedback sentences...

11
Experimental
71 NANDINISHARMA30/Log-Classification-

Log Monitoring Systems- server crashing , we can have a watch on them by...

11
Experimental
72 george07-t/AliExpress-Product-Review-Reply-Management-System

An AI pipeline was built to analyze AliExpress product reviews, performing...

11
Experimental
73 codebywiam/reddit-topic-modeling

This project aims to uncover underlying themes and topics within posts from...

11
Experimental
74 aminfadaei116/cohere-nlp-challenge

Sentence Embedding using Bert model, by using different NLP approaches such...

11
Experimental
75 alok-abhishek/develop_disruptive_innovation_strategy_from_customer_reviews

Sentiment Analysis of customer reviews for Airlines using RoBERTa and BART...

11
Experimental
76 abhi227070/Fine-Tuning-BERT-for-Text-Classification

In the realm of medical research and diagnostics, the classification and...

11
Experimental
77 torchstack-ai/bert-finetuning

This repository contains code that fine-tunes BERT for text classification...

11
Experimental
78 DakshRathi/MICs-Classsification-Details-Extraction

🔍 An advanced Natural Language Processing project for automatically...

11
Experimental
79 lijoraju/sentiment-aware-recommendation

Build a recommendation system that uses BERT-based sentiment analysis of...

11
Experimental
80 SuneshSundarasami/Multilabel-Toxicity-Detection-Using-Classical-RNN-and-Transformer-Architectures

End-to-end ML workflow for multi-label toxic comment detection using NLP....

11
Experimental
81 villacampaporta/climateBERT-analysis

Natural Language Processing (NLP) analysis of climate-related corporate...

11
Experimental
82 ChahidAbderrazak/Multi-Model-Text-Classification

Application of Large Language Model (LLM), Natural language processing...

11
Experimental
83 MauroCE/BBCTopicModeling

Unsupervised Topic Modeling via BERTopic

11
Experimental
84 SimReale/tweets_sexism_detector

NLP assignments about creating a sexism classifier with different approaches.

11
Experimental
85 arun-srn/math-question-classification-ocr

A classical ML project that classifies math questions stored as individual...

11
Experimental
86 gromdimon/LongCovid

Analysis of long covid symptoms from Twitter data using BERT

11
Experimental
87 hriaz17/ELLEN

Code for the paper "ELLEN: Extremely Lightly Supervised Learning For...

10
Experimental
88 hananaq/Arabic-Tweet-Classification-MARBERT-k5-fold

This Jupyter Notebook demonstrates Arabic text classification using the...

10
Experimental
89 UditAkhourii/sentiment-analysis

Sentiment Analysis powered by Functions API

10
Experimental
90 bhattbhavesh91/sentiment-analysis-ner-gradient

Create Sentiment Analysis, Entity Extraction & Text Summarization No Code...

10
Experimental
91 deepbiolab/customer-complaint-classification

An GenAI-powered pipeline leveraging Whisper, DALL-E, and GPT to transform...

10
Experimental
92 FlorensaDimer/nlp_ner_soccer_pt-BR

Anotação Manual e Comparação com Modelos Treinados

10
Experimental
93 SayamAlt/Cyberbullying-Classification-using-fine-tuned-DistilBERT

Successfully fine-tuned a pretrained DistilBERT transformer model that can...

10
Experimental
94 steveee27/Two-Stage-BERT-for-Sports-News-Classification-Using-LLM

This project scrapes sports news articles, classifies them using a Two-Stage...

10
Experimental
95 Superar/multimodal-humor-recognition

[PROPOR 2024] Exploring Multimodal Models for Humor Recognition in Portuguese

10
Experimental
96 Fabbernat/-ARCHIVE-Peternity

Flask-alapú webalkalmazás, amely megvizsgálja, hogy a word-in-context...

10
Experimental
97 zenklinov/Regression_Logistic_-_Sentiment_Analysis_Movie_Data

This repository contains code for performing sentiment analysis using...

10
Experimental